Early life history characteristics of the razor clam (Ensis directus) and the moonsnails (Euspira spp.) with applications to fisheries and aquaculture / by E. Kenchington, R. Duggan and T. Riddell.: Fs97-6/2223E
The purpose of this report is to provide new information on three species which show promise for culture.... These are razor clam Ensis directus and the moonsnails Euspira heros and E. triseriata.--Page 2
